2010-09-29 87 views

回答

0

我對ollydbg沒有任何經驗,但我可以毫無疑問地告訴您,Z代表零標誌,DS 0023DS(數據段)寄存器中的值。我不知道其餘的意思。我認爲這是關於該部分內存地址的信息。

您應該將該組信息看作兩列寄存器/值對。第一列是各種狀態標誌,下一個是段寄存器。

+0

有沒有這樣的事情'在該段的內存地址。' – wamp 2010-09-29 09:58:15

+0

請不要把它拿出來的上下文。 「我認爲這是關於該部分內存地址的信息。」 – 2010-09-29 10:06:00

1

Z 1部分表示置零標誌。 DS 0023 32bit 0(FFFFFFFF)意味着段寄存器DS包含選擇器0023,這是一個32-bit段,起始於0,長度爲FFFFFFFF(+1)。換句話說,該段跨越整個地址空間。

1

Z 1DS 002332 bit 0(FFFFFFFF)無關。 Z所屬的列是標誌寄存器(「較舊」標誌,「較新」一個在下面列出)的縮寫列表,每個標誌的值在右側。 DS代表'數據段',實際上它所屬的列使用它們的值列出段寄存器。最後,32bit 0(FFFFFFFF)是這些寄存器的大小以及它們允許的值的間隔。